#65bb20 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#65bb20 is composed of 39.6% red, 73.3%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.9%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 93.3 degrees, a saturation of 70.8% and a lightness of 42.9%. #65bb20 color hex could be obtained by blending #caff40 with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

● #65bb20 color description : Strong green.
The hexadecimal color #65bb20 has RGB values of R:101, G:187,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 6667040.
